Default Cross Shopping: 991 GTS v 997 Turbo

I've been all over the map lately for my next vehicle. It will not be a daily driver, but I need the manual transmission I think In my life.

I was set on a 997 turbo with decent mileage and certain options, however the cars I'd want are nearing 80-85k. (Adaptive seats, pccb, sport chrono sub 30,000 miles).

The other caveat is my daughter has to be able to fit. (She's 2, rides in forward facing seat).

I noticed the 991.1 GTS in 6 speed might be a good option. Well equipped models are $100k and it's a much newer car (alas no metzger though).

Anyone else cross shop these cars?

I went from a 997.1 Turbo to a 991.1 Turbo S. I loved the 997, but the 991 is a huge improvement, especially the interior comfort and tech. I’d never go back to a 997 after owning a 991.

You aren't really comparing apples to apples with a 997 Turbo vs. a 991 GTS. They’re both excellent but they are quite different. As mentioned above, the Turbo is the way to go if you’re after the thrill of the boost. If you’re looking for a better car overall, then the 991 is the way to go.
